Output eaf17ebb384f6cdea5e5b963a49c36b0b1307bd567d61a8927aa069052d9f8d0:0

value
28639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25fd3b4ae8ffe719f80012a5eb7de2189e65bb42 OP_EQUAL
address
359tHUvnzDusQqwHxj67feZr69B4BM7k3m
transaction
eaf17ebb384f6cdea5e5b963a49c36b0b1307bd567d61a8927aa069052d9f8d0
confirmations
148267
spent
true